WebFeb 17, 2024 · In the larval stage, ladybugs feed voraciously. In the two weeks it takes to become fully grown, a single larva can consume 350 to 400 aphids. 4 Larvae feed on other soft-bodied plant pests as well, including scale insects, adelgids, mites, and insect eggs. WebMar 1, 2024 · About ladybird beetles. There are many species of ladybird beetles, also referred to as lady beetles or ladybugs. With the exception of two species that can be significant garden pests (Mexican bean beetles and squash beetles), all other ladybugs are the first line of defense for the home gardener against many soft-bodied pest insects. … WebLike other lady beetles, these bugs are predators.
